About the Role At Orro, we’re on the lookout for a proactive and highly organised Sales Support Specialist to support our dynamic sales team. If you’ve got a keen eye for detail, a knack for administration, and the drive to grow in a fast-paced tech environment, this could be the perfect role. You’ll play a key part in keeping deals moving and operations running smoothly, supporting everything from quotes and proposals to CRM management and procurement coordination. While this isn’t a technical role, it offers a unique opportunity to gain exposure to one of Australia’s leading Managed Services Providers. Sales & Administrative Support Draft and format sales proposals using Microsoft Word templates Assist the pre-sales team with compiling and finalising customer quotes Source technical and pricing information online (including AI tools) to support proposal creation Obtain and incorporate third-party contractor quotes into sales proposals Manage quote requests and renewals for subscriptions and support agreements Sales Operations & CRM Enter and maintain customer and sales data in our CRM platform Ensure sales documentation (quotes, POs, invoices) is accurate and complete Act as liaison between the sales, procurement, and finance teams to resolve discrepancies Internal Coordination Support the procurement team with tasks like supplier system access and contact info validation Collaborate with project managers and finance to gather accurate billing inputs (service details, dates, phone numbers, etc.) Participate actively in team meetings and social events, being part of the team matters at Orro About You A proactive mindset, with strong initiative, common sense and a genuine customer obsession.
